Karen H
Well... from the time Pepper and Hailey picked us up we were in excellent care - and totally not aware of what was waiting for us! The beautiful South Island is just there waiting to be enjoyed, but it was Pepper and Hailey that made the trip really extra-ordinary! They are a dynamic team together! We enjoyed incredible meals sprinkled with great conversation and always entertained by Pepper and Hailey's vibrant personalities! They were so fun and engaging!
What was my favorite part of the Rimu Trip? Everyday! Ha! :) I did love everyday - there were no bad days! And in my opinion, every day was indeed PERFECT! (well except on the 1st day at the Braemer Station when I messed up the coffee! That is story that should be shared from Pepper's point of view!!)
A memory maker for sure was when we were on our way into Milford Sound. It had rained most of the day as we hiked Kepler and Routeburn Tracks, and I did not realize what a gift this was going to be for us as we drove through the Homer-Tunnel and then emerged into daylight to witness these spectacular waterfalls flowing everywhere!! Pepper had cued up some beautiful-emotional music that crescendo-ed just as we hit daylight and the sight of those waterfalls! An amazing memory that could not be captured on film but will be etched in my memory and heart for a life-time!! It was a thrill that left me silent as we made the drive down to the shores of Milford Sound. Stunning.
Our weather turned from rain to sunshine and we enjoyed a hike to Roberts Point with a beautiful view of Franz Josef Glacier. It was the first time that Pepper had a sunny day to do this hike and see the glacier too! So, you know it's a great day when the Active Adventure guide is taking pictures too! :) Pepper gifted us with Whittaker chocolate at the top of Roberts Point as well. A treat!! It is the little things that Pepper did every day that made what we were doing so, so special.
Another highlight for me was the 3-day hike in Nelson Lakes. There were 3 firsts for me on this hike. The first time I went over-night back-packing as opposed to long day hikes and a stay in a nice hotel for the evening. The first time I carried a full backpack loaded down. :) The first time I slept out in a tent under the stars in the mountains. And even more special to be the mountains in NZ. My husband and I enjoyed witnessing the massive number of stars we could see in the night sky! A very special night.
The hike from Saint Arnaud to Lakehead Hut - and then to Angelus Hut was a challenge and a thrill. The mountains and the streams were so beautiful making that steep climb to Angelus Hut. Once at Angelus Hut we enjoyed sitting on the deck and sharing stories and drinking hot tea. And I do believe our guides got some proper treatment with a shoulder massage for one and a foot massage for the other. (we were working hard to win their hearts as they had won ours!) We got up early to begin our last trek and another wonderful site to see the sunrise come over the mountains and cast its beautiful glow on the lake. The hike along Roberts Ridge was also stunning. I loved every part of this 3-day hike!!
